40 SURREY DRIVE is a midsized terraced house of 116m², built in 2008, which could now be worth an estimated £309,794. It was last sold for £250,000 in February 2020, which was around 52% above the average February 2020 terraced price in the Coventry local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was September 2010, where the current energy rating was B, and the potential energy rating was B.

40 SURREY DRIVE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average terraced house price in the Coventry local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 40 SURREY DRIVE sales from November 2012 and February 2020 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the November 2012 sale was for 78%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 78% above the HPI over time, until the February 2020 sale, where it falls to 52%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 52% above the HPI.

What might 40 SURREY DRIVE be worth now?

40 SURREY DRIVE might now be worth an estimated £309,794.

This is based on house price inflation of 23.9%, between February 2020 and May 2026, for terraced houses, in the Coventry local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 23.9%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 40 SURREY DRIVE of £250,000 on 27th February 2020. For the value to have increased from £250,000 to £309,794 over the five years and nine months to May 2026,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 40 SURREY DRIVE has moved in line with the HPI for terraced houses in the Coventry local authority area.
  • The February 2020 sale price of £250,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 40 SURREY DRIVE has not materially changed since February 2020.
Disclaimer: Please note that this is a theoretical estimate based on assumptions which may or may not be correct. It should not be relied on for any purpose.

40 SURREY DRIVE: Plot and Title Map

40 SURREY DRIVE sits on a plot of roughly 0.042 of an acre, or 168m². The below map shows the location of 40 SURREY DRIVE,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 40 SURREY DRIVE).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
